"Young Nikola Tesla got a shock when he rubbed his cat's fur. That small spark lit his imagination forever. Covering his early years to his eventual success in the world of electricity, Bright Dreams showcases Tesla's incredible journey of discovery and perseverance. Author-illustrator Tracy Dockray conveys Tesla's busy and imaginative world with collage-style artwork and informative sidebars"--… (mehr)

Bright Dreams: The Brilliant Ideas of Nikola Tesala by Tracy Dockray is an interesting biography of Tesla, who loved solving equations and figuring things out on his own. His brother passed away and Nikola missed him horribly. While navigating his life without his brother, he found books appealing. He was often found in his room reading beyond bedtime. Tesla's father wanted him to follow in his footsteps and become a priest, but Tesla wanted to go to engineering school. Luckily, his father allowed it and Tesla went on to create the alternator, generator, and had many other patents.

The format of this picture book is beyond amazing! Throughout the pages, the reader learns more about Nikola Tesla, but also learns the science behind it in sidebar science explanations. Excellent approach to give knowledge of Tesla, but also science. This picture book tells the story of Nicola Tesla and his many contributions to understanding electricity and how it works. The book contains both color and black and white illustrations to accompany the text. Sidebar segments provide additional explanations of science concepts. The glossary defines science terms that may be new to young readers. Finally, notes at the end exemplify additional information about the unusual life and habits of this inventor. Young readers who are interested in science and biographies will enjoy this "illuminating" book about a person who was passionate about his inventions and his dreams.
